*P < 0.05, **P < 0.01.
aBeta estimates and 95% CIs were computed using multivariate mixed-effects regression analyses. Separate analyses were conducted for each dependent variable of zBMI, BMI and weight. All dairy variables reported and food groups included in the models are energy-adjusted.
bModel 1 is adjusted for total energy intake. Model 2 is additionally adjusted for family income, parental education, race, baseline zBMI/BMI/weight and study condition. For BMI/weight, age and sex are also included. Model 3 is additionally adjusted for physical activity, screen time and energy-adjusted intake of fruit, vegetable, whole grains and sugar.
cAIC = Akaike Information Criterion. The lower the value, the better the model fit.
